The website vitaleasefy.com appears to be a high-risk site based on the following observations: Domain Age: The domain was registered very recently, only 19 days ago. This is often a red flag for potential scams, as many fraudulent websites are short-lived. Domain Whois: The whois information for the domain is hidden. While this is not necessarily an indication of a scam, it can be a common practice for fraudulent websites to obscure their ownership details. SSL Certificate: The website uses a Let's Encrypt SSL certificate, which is a free and widely used certificate. While this is not inherently suspicious, it's worth noting that many legitimate businesses opt for more robust SSL certificates. Tranco Global Rank: The website has a Tranco global rank of 0, which means it is not ranked among the top websites. This could be due to its recent creation or lack of significant traffic. Internet Archive (Wayback Machine): The website has no recorded history on the Internet Archive's Wayback Machine. Legitimate websites often have a history of content and changes over time. Server Information: The website is hosted on a server with the domain vitaleasefy.com, and the server is identified as "429-Array." This information alone does not indicate a scam, but it's worth noting for a comprehensive assessment. Based on these observations, it's advisable to exercise caution when interacting with the website vitaleasefy.com. The combination of a very recent domain registration, hidden whois information, and a lack of historical data raises red flags.
